Analysis of the Selected Company by the Selective Methods
Lucký, Jakub ; Herzogová, Eva (referee) ; Hanušová, Helena (advisor)
The objective of this thesis is to analyze the Wine wellness center in Hustopeče. The work is divided into the several parts. The introductory part describes the theoretical background, followed by analysis of selected subject using PESTLE analysis, Porter's five-factor model, marketing mix and SWOT analysis. On the basis of these analyzes is proposed recommendations and suggestions.
TaqMan-based nucleic acid quantification - abilities and limits with regards to type of collection, age and quality of human specimen
Herzogová, Eva ; Daňková, Pavlína (advisor) ; Kološtová, Katarína (referee)
Real-time PCR method is a type of PCR which allows continual monitoring of DNA amplification during every cycle of its process. It is mostly used for gene expression analysis. Based on the results of previous experiments, we decided to test out the effect of anticoagulants EDTA, heparin, sodium citrate and CPDA on the expression of selected genes of the immunological spectrum and further, to test how the time period between drawing the blood and processing of blood sample influences mRNA levels of selected genes that are determined by changes in gene expression and/or mRNA degradation. To quantify mRNA of the studied genes, we isolated total RNA from the peripheral blood leucocytes and transcribed it into cDNA by using the reverse transcription PCR. This cDNA served as a template for the real-time PCR. To examine the changes of the expression caused by the effect of each particular anticoagulants, peripheral blood derived from 10 volunteers was used (each donor's blood was taken into 3 vacuum tubes with EDTA, heparin and sodium citrate anticoagulant agents). Next to that, we obtained 10 buffy coat samples in transfusion blood bags with CPDA anticoagulant agent.
